Mission

Greyhound Pets of America- Minnesota is the Minnesota Chapter of a national non-profit, all volunteer organization dedicated to finding loving, responsible homes for retired racers and also younger greyhounds who haven't made the grade to become professional racers. We also take great pride in educating and informing the public that retired racers make excellent, loving pets. 

Programs

Greyhound Pets of America- Minnesota has no kennels. All dogs coming into GPA-MN go immediately into private foster homes. Our foster homes open their hearts and homes so that we can know much more about the dogs' personalities than if they were kept in a kennel situation. Dogs also have a head start in the adjustment to home living. Dogs have been cat tested and in many cases, live in foster homes with cats. We also have a membership e-mail forum, newsletter, and various social events for recent and potential adopters to build community and gain important information about Greyhounds. 

The vast majority of our operating expenses are for veterinary care for the dogs in our adoption program. From routine spay/neuter, dental cleanings, and vaccinations, to extraordinary care for dogs who arrive with exceptional medical needs, such as Penn, this young pup who suffered a badly broken paw at the farm he was raised on (see the xray!) which required a $6000 orthopedic surgical repair. And Indy, a young greyhound who was bilaterally cryptorchid, meaning his neuter surgery became an abdominal surgery, much more invasive than is typical. 

This is all of course in addition to the day to day expenses of care for our foster dogs while they await their forever homes, such as food, monthly preventatives, and standard supplies like coats, collars, leashes, muzzles, etc.
